Office No 22, Mohan Singh Place, Connaught Place, , Delhi - 110001, Delhi, India
OFFICE-WZ-167A first floor, Arya Samaj Road, Uttam Nagar, , Delhi - 110059, Delhi, India
Kirti Nagar, , Delhi - 110015, Delhi, India
Dwarka More, , Delhi - 110059, Delhi, India
Office Number 1798, Second Floor, South Extension 1, , Delhi - 110049, Delhi, India